Título original: The Usurer's Grip
Director: Bannister Merwin
Guion: Theodora Huntington, Arthur H. Ham
Reparto: Walter Edwin, Gertrude McCoy, Edna May Weick, Charles Ogle, Louise Sydmeth, Robert Brower
Año: 1912
País: USA
Duración: 15 min.
Producción: Edison Company & Russell Sage Foundation

------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

Argumento: Un padre de familia cae en las garras de un usurero tras pedirle dinero para curar a su hija enferma.

 This Edison Company film production is part of a collection entitled "American Film Archives: Vol. 3: Disc 1". The DVDs deal specifically with American short films that deal with various social issues. These are the sort of films that usually would be forgotten or lost had it not been for some film preservationists work. Now this set certainly isn't for everyone, as the content is a bit dry. However, for history teachers (like myself) and cinemaniacs (again, that would be me), it's an invaluable set. As the films are all silent, they actually are very watchable along with the optional audio commentary--which gives nice background information.

THE USURER'S GRIP is, not surprisingly, a film decrying the evil of usurers--people who charge ridiculously high (and illegal) interest rates for loans. A family is in need of some extra money. They see an ad promising low-interest loans and easy payment plans. However, after taking out this loan, the family finds they've been conned and are unable to make their payments. A female employee of the usurer shows up at the poor man's job to bawl him out and ruins his reputation in front of his boss. The result of this is that the employee is fired--and falls even further behind on the loan! Then a "trailer" is then hired to follow the man to his next job and the lady comes once again to bawl him out and hound him--making it impossible to pay the loan when he could get fired again. However, the new boss is a swell fella and helps the man get a low-interest loan to pay off the original loan. In the meantime, however, the loan shark arrives at the same time at the man's house and the wife watches as they cart away his furniture--even the bed where his sick child is sleeping! What are they to do?! Well, see it for yourself to find out if the family can be saved.

Overall, not a particularly fun film to watch but an important film historically. Probably NOT a film for the casual viewer, however.
